Concepts for Educators Who Need 21st Century Students to Tune In 


1) Issue : You've poor classroom management
Answer : Whilst you may happen to be a master of classroom management in the times until the internet, the environment has modified. How perhaps you have modified your classroom management techniques? Can you allow students understand once they ought to have their lids at Ninety degrees? Can you allocate a minimum of a few totally free of charge time exactly in which students can catch up on the would like for personal problems? Are you currently getting students sit in several configurations, typically with the laptops, also they'll circle up for conversation or have breakout teams which report back again.

2) Issue : You aren't partaking your students 
Answer : Educators who stand in the front from the area lecturing aren't partaking students like me. Even when I’m interested inside the topic, I can’t stand sitting and hearing you for a very long time. It’s dull. I need a section of the motion. Give accountable interactivity. Maybe have students Tweet related ideas, concepts, and links employing a provided hashtag and at finished of your respective lecture have the ear of a great topic specific newspaper to learn in case you use some thing like Paper. li. Perhaps you are able to produce a technique for students to discuss concepts and ideas in your talk employing a backchannel. Whilst ancient instructors may believe students ought to sit up and pay attention, the very fact is you're dull students like me to tears, thus offer us a occupation to carry out and I’ll concentrate.

3) Issue : You complain concerning technologies, however you don’t incorporate it into instruction 
Answer : Stop complaining that the students are on Facebook and never paying attention and begin incorporating resources such as this into instruction. Individuals are social. We prefer to discuss and produce which means. We’ll try this in regards to the factor you’re referring to in case you’ll give this kind of opportunities. Maybe teachers might have a Facebook page and utilize which like a hub for students to link and discuss throughout instruction. Maybe the teacher sets up a few discussion boards or Wall Wishers to discuss concepts. Several 21st century students aren’t content material sitting and hearing you blathering on. Continue to keep your teaching a lot of fascinating, and also your students can reward you when you are a lot of interested.

4) Issue : You never shut up 
Answer : Let’s be realistic. Sitting in category hearing a lecture is simply plain dull for several students. Why have they got to arrived at faculty to hear you talk. In fact your students aren’t paying attention. Flip your classroom and tape your lectures for students to hear on their very own time. Pay category time performing stuff... actual stuff that the students are curious about and you may assist all of them with. Folks can such as this plan as well as a result of rather than needing to employ tutors, category time can be utilized to the teacher to assist students having trouble with the function. 5) Issue : I don’t got to listen to you telling me some thing I will look up
Answer : When I'd been pursuing my license in educational leadership I took my laptop computer to category. In category I typically found teachers were simply reading a few theory to me which I can pull down coming from the internet and save inside my on-line bookmarks. This meant I can use category time for them to do my some other function as a result of I didn’t need to take down notes. I currently had them. Whilst the instructor shared a few this kind of theory using the category, I'd been currently performing the homework assignment we had. At nights I might go over to the native bar whilst my classmates did their homework. Initially they complained this wasn't truthful and mentioned I'd been cheating. Like the plan progressed, a lot of students had their laptops in category and joined me in the bar later.

If you're simply telling students some thing they could discover on the web, stop. Provide them with the link and utilize category time to possess discussions, do function, or build which means from the function.

6) Issue : You think that you personal the learning. You don’t !
Answer : You don’t personal the learning. Your students do. In case they’re not curious about what you need to say, then determine a method to say it in a manner that they’ll be interested or inquire your students to do this for themselves. In case students merely aren’t interested, then maybe you are able to provide them with freedom throughout category to carry out what they're curious about. Multi-millionaire, Aaron Iba’s favorite teacher was the one who allow him do exactly which. He need to sit in the rear from the area focusing on his pc.

An additional choice is to provide up a few management and be section of a growing and effective trend in letting students personal and style their learning. Educators are discovering which providing students possession and responsibility for his or her learning pays off quite nicely.
